BMW Unveils China-Exclusive iX5 with Extended Wheelbase and Rear Entertainment System

BMW has unveiled a new version of its iX5 electric SUV, specifically designed to meet the demands of the Chinese market. This extended wheelbase model offers a luxurious and tech-rich experience, reflecting BMW's strategic efforts to re-engage with Chinese consumers amidst shifting market dynamics.

The Strategic Debut of the Extended iX5 in China

Today marks the introduction of the long-wheelbase BMW iX5 electric SUV in China. This model has been meticulously crafted to cater to the specific preferences of Chinese customers, offering an amplified sense of interior space, superior seating comfort, and an innovative panoramic television for rear passengers.

Adapting to a Evolving Market

BMW recognizes the significant transformation within the Chinese automotive sector. After reaching a peak in sales in 2021, the company observed a notable downturn in the region. To counteract this trend and strengthen its position, BMW is introducing market-specific vehicles like the long-wheelbase iX5, building on the success of earlier extended models such as the iX3 crossover and i3 sedan, which also emphasized advanced technology and increased passenger room.

Enhanced Dimensions and Unparalleled Rear Comfort

The extended iX5 elevates passenger comfort to new heights. Compared to its standard counterpart, this version boasts an additional 5.1 inches (130 millimeters) in its wheelbase, resulting in a total length of 124.6 inches (3,165 mm). This makes it BMW's longest-wheelbase production SUV, rivaling even the X7. The added length is exclusively dedicated to the rear passenger compartment, creating an expansive environment for relaxation or productivity.

Innovative Rear Entertainment and Interior Refinements

A standout feature of the extended iX5 is the inclusion of the Theatre Screen, a 31.3-inch, 8K-resolution display previously seen in the flagship 7 Series. This retractable screen provides a versatile platform for entertainment, work, or gaming, ensuring an engaging experience for all occupants. Furthermore, the vehicle features elongated rear doors, upgraded seating, and a redesigned interior with refined surfaces and decorative elements. The front cabin also benefits from the Neue Klasse-specific Panoramic Vision central display and, for the first time in an X5 model, a dedicated display for the front passenger.

Advanced Powertrain and Impressive Range

Beneath its luxurious exterior, the iX5 is powered by BMW's cutting-edge electric drive units, complemented by a substantial 144-kilowatt-hour, 800-volt battery. This setup allows for rapid charging, achieving 10% to 80% capacity in just 22 minutes at a DC fast charger. The long-wheelbase iX5 boasts an impressive CLTC range of 621 miles (1,000 kilometers). While the EPA estimate for the U.S. model is a more conservative 425 miles (700 km), it remains a highly competitive figure. This new model, alongside its gasoline-powered X5 sibling, is slated for release in both China and the U.S. next year.

Avant Tecno Introduces Advanced Electric Wheel Loader for North American Market

As the cost of fuel continues to fluctuate unpredictably, the adoption of electric-powered machinery has become essential for many commercial operations. Avant Tecno is at the forefront of this shift, unveiling its new e727 electric wheel loader, now available as their most substantial electric offering in North America.

Electric compact machinery provides significant advantages in urban environments, notably reduced noise pollution, zero tailpipe emissions, and decreased operating expenses. While the initial investment for these electric models is higher and charging infrastructure can pose challenges, these hurdles are increasingly simpler to overcome when compared to the ongoing volatility of fossil fuel costs. Avant Tecno USA President Beau Slavens emphasizes that the e727 delivers comparable power and dependability to its diesel counterparts, enhanced by quieter operation and a reduced environmental footprint, thanks to its advanced features like Autoshift and an upgraded powertrain. This timing is particularly opportune for the debut of the e727, which boasts a lifting capacity of 1,400 kg (approximately 3,000 lbs) and a lift height exceeding 10 feet.

The e727 is engineered for extended performance, operating for 5.5 hours continuously on a single charge from its liquid-cooled electric motor and 27 kWh battery, which can be replenished from 10% to 80% in just over an hour using a 22 kW Level 2 charger. Power is efficiently delivered to the wheels through Avant Tecno's innovative Autoshift system, an automatic two-speed transmission that intelligently adjusts gear selection based on real-time torque and speed requirements. This ensures optimal power, efficiency, and operator comfort across various tasks, from heavy material loading to site traversal, without manual intervention. Additionally, the loader’s electric motor powers two auxiliary hydraulic pumps, allowing seamless integration with Avant's extensive range of hydraulic attachments, catering to sectors such as landscaping, construction, snow removal, and material handling.

The industry's focus on enhanced efficiency and cost reduction transcends ideological differences, driving the rapid adoption of superior and more economical solutions. Electric power is consistently proving to be a better and more versatile option than diesel in a widening array of applications, leading to significant advancements in sustainable heavy equipment.

Windrose to Introduce Electric Semi-Trucks on Texas' I-35 Corridor

The electric semi-truck sector is gaining momentum in Texas, with newcomer Windrose poised to deploy ten electric Class 8 trucks along the critical I-35 route, connecting Dallas to Laredo and potentially reaching Mexico. This deployment is part of a broader initiative involving DSV, Allogic, and Greenspace E-Mobility, focused on developing an "Electric Highway" with dedicated Green Hub charging stations.

This ambitious plan includes the phased development of charging infrastructure. Phase 1 targets the activation of four Green Hubs in Texas by the fourth quarter of this year, providing high-power charging ranging from 400 to 1,000 kW. These hubs will incorporate on-site solar generation and battery storage to ensure reliability, mitigating potential grid limitations on this high-volume freight route. Phase 2, slated for completion in 2027, will extend this infrastructure to Monterrey, Mexico, and the Colombia–Nuevo León international bridge, establishing what the company describes as the pioneering fully electric cross-border freight corridor between Mexico and the United States, with an additional 25 Windrose R700 trucks planned for operation.

While this project holds significant promise for reducing carbon emissions, certain aspects warrant attention. The official announcement does not explicitly confirm that a firm order for these ten trucks has been placed by DSV, Allogic, or any other partner. This ambiguity is notable, especially since Greenspace E-Mobility serves as both the charging infrastructure provider and the authorized distributor for Windrose trucks in the region. Despite these unanswered questions, the initiative represents a positive stride towards sustainable freight transportation, with the potential to displace over 1,500 tons of carbon emissions once these electric trucks become operational.
